Ladysilver Posted December 18, 2015 Author #19 Share Posted December 18, 2015 Can anyone confirm the stateroom category - is it P2? Yes, they are P2 cabins. The Larger Panoramics are P1 and the Family Panoramics are PF.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

Parrotheadtoo Posted December 18, 2015 #21 Share Posted December 18, 2015 Freedom has them as well http://media.royalcaribbean.com/content/shared_assets/pdf/decks/LB/2015-apr/lb_deck12_v2015_apr.pdf The above is the deck plan for deck 12 on the Liberty. It is just like the Freedom of the Seas new cabins. You can book an E2 balcony, a family ocean view, a panoramic ocean view or an inside cabin towards the front of the ship...
